Zap Surgical Systems is a surgical robotics start-up located in San Carlos, CA. Leveraging its unique gyroscopic motion and self-shielded design, our product, the ZAP-X®, is disrupting the industry and opening new frontiers in modern radiosurgery. Zap’s employees thrive in an environment where multiple fields of study come together to solve challenging and important problems. You will be joining a diverse, cross-functional team that is bringing to market the most advanced stereotactic radiotherapy technology.
The Software Escalation Engineer (C++/C#), serves as the bridge between the field and product development, combining technical investigation, software development, and cross-functional collaboration. A typical day may involve investigating and reproducing a software issue reported from a clinical site, developing diagnostic or service tools, implementing software improvements, or partnering with engineering teams to bring new capabilities into the ZAP-X System. This engineer supports four technology areas: the control-system stack (C#, C++, Structured Text, and TwinCAT), the planning-platform stack (C++ and TypeScript), patient management (DICOM, JSON, and PostgreSQL), and the networking and cybersecurity layer (TCP/IP, REST, gRPC, and HIPAA/GDPR compliance). The engineer delivers solutions to ZAP Surgical's clinical sites worldwide: the US, Latin America, Europe, Asia, and the Middle East.
